Be sure not to scratch the surface of the drum. Also, avoid
touching the drum, since oil from your skin may permanently
damage its surface and affect print quality.
To get the best print quality, do not store the photoconductor
unit in an area subject to direct sunlight, dust, salty air, or
corrosive gases (such as ammonia). Avoid locations subject to
extreme or rapid changes in temperature or humidity.
w
Warning:
Do not dispose of the used photoconductor unit in fire, as it
may explode and cause injury. Dispose of it according to local
regulations.
Keep the photoconductor unit out of the reach of children.
